BC Wildfires – MTB Trails In The Cariboo-Chilcotin Closed (UPDATED 14/07)

ATTENTION

Recreation sites and trails within the Cariboo fire center, 103,000 hectares in size, are closed to campers and trail users.

As of today, Friday July 14th, the CMBC and the Williams Lake Cycling Club can not even begin to assess the trail situation in the area. We assume, most of our trails are not impacted by the fires, but we ask you to stay away.

Please do not contact us with specific trail closure inquiries at this point. We will keep you updated if we get new info and capacity allows.
